#ddd649 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ddd649 is composed of 86.7% red, 83.9%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.2% magenta, 67%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 57.2 degrees, a saturation of 68.5% and a lightness of 57.6%. #ddd649 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ff92 with #bbad00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#ddd649 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ddd649 has RGB values of R:221, G:214,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.67,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14538313.
